Transaction ebf7b48d8742f38da3ed817032b86196bb5900519acdc61a105039e087d86e9b
1 Input
1 Output
-
ebf7b48d8742f38da3ed817032b86196bb5900519acdc61a105039e087d86e9b:0
- value
- 531626
- script pubkey
- OP_0 OP_PUSHBYTES_20 67d12485e1d9e0f78753998bdb9c3030456c2835
- address
- bc1qvlgjfp0pm8s00p6nnx9ah8psxpzkc2p4s2mkwa